    Reasons for the good coherence of optical fiber communication

    Coherent optical communication systems utilize the coherence property of light to encode information onto the amplitude, phase, and polarization of light waves.     Format for Telecommunication Optical Cable Tagging

    The TIA-606-B standard sets the foundation for cable identification in fiber optic networks. TIA-606-C is the latest update to the voluntary standard for administering telecommunications cabling infrastructure, released by the Telecommunications Industry Association (TIA) in July 2017.
